![]() JPEGSaver is an image-displaying screensaver similar to the Windows XP My Pictures screen saver or the Photos screensaver on Windows 7. With JPEGsaver, you can configure the delay between images from one second to 24 hours. The software lies within Photo & Graphics Tools, more precisely Screen Capture. The latest version of the software can be installed on PCs running Windows XP/7/8/10/11, 32-bit. ![]() Several display modes are available for selecting the order in which images are displayed. Download JPEG Saver 5.25.1 from our software library for free. With interactive options, you can also control the screen saver like a slide show. Additionally, there are many transitions that you can choose to turn on or off individually. You can search multiple folders for the images you want to display, and the list of images found is stored in a database for faster start-up on subsequent runs. If you want to limit the images shown by filename, path, creation/modification dates/times, and file sizes, filters are available for that purpose. JPEGSaver also lets you position the images around the screen or at random and resize them with simple, bilinear, and bicubic methods. You can use the auto-rotation option if your images have EXIF orientation data. Color management support and gamma adjustment options are also available, as well as timed screen dimming options.
